Winds are forecasted to continue to gust in the strong category today. At upper and mid elevations, there is ample snow to be transported by the wind, and it will be building thick drifts of snow that will likely be sensitive to the weight of a rider in steeper terrain. Good clues to wind loading are cornices along ridgelines, rippled and textured snow surfaces, cracking around your skis, and recent avalanches. Recent natural wind slab avalanches have been observed in the Northern Wallowas in the last two days.
There are likely several "generations" of wind slabs from our recent storms, and some older wind slabs may still be reactive, but covered by either new snow or another round of wind slabs. These could be more difficult to identify and will take getting off your machine or out of your boards and digging down 1-2 feet in the upper snowpack to identify recent snowpack layering. Most of the alarming snowpack test results we have been seeing lately have been failing under a wind slab that is buried 6-8" from the surface and has softer snow below it. (Hard over soft = unstable).
If you ride your machine or ski across stiffened snow and stay on top of the snow, you have likely found a wind slab.
Avoid terrain that is or has been loaded with wind-blown snow. Keep an eye on mid-slope features lower down from ridgelines that could be cross-loaded and be primed to catch you off guard. Where possible, utilize small but steep test slopes to test the reactivity of newer or older windslabs. (think no taller than a single-story house with no terrain trap below).
